Canarsie family searches for missing woman with brain condition

A Canarsie family is searching for missing loved one who they say suffers from memory loss and seizures.
Cammel Rance Rainey, 44, has been missing for four days.
Rainey's sister, Tamica Davidson, has been putting up posters around her neighborhood on East 101st Street and Flatlands Avenue. She says Rainey suffers from Cadasil syndrome, which affects her brain.
Davidson says her sister often takes walks around the neighborhood but on Tuesday she did not come back. She is concerned that Rainey hasn't taken the medication she urgently needs.
Rainey's family says she was wearing a brown sweater and black pants when she went missing.
Anyone with information on her whereabouts is asked to call police.
